Will Larter left this review about The White Hart

The box-like structure of this 1960s built, flat-roofed estate pub is unpromising, but inside it's very smart, with dark blue upholstered benches around the walls, and the same material on the small stools and chairs dotted around the carpeted floor. The front room also has a pool table, but at the time of my early evening visit all the action was in the room at the back, where lively conversation was going on and where every new customer through the door immediately headed.

The bar serves both rooms, and there are the usual keg and lager fonts, the only features out of the ordinary being the Stones pump and the recently installed Sam Smiths Sovereign bar top keg box. This is not a Sam Smiths pub, and I can't recall seeing their beer in a pub not their own before. Sovereign is a light copper-coloured bitter with very little flavour; at least, it had no discernible flavour at the temperature it was served to me. I gave it a few minutes to warm up, but it was so cold I could have waited quite a time, so I just supped up, at some danger to fillings and crowns I might add, and went on my way. This looks like a nice enough pub, and if I ever stop drinking real ale and develop a taste for freezing cold keg beers I'll be back.
